From: Adjacent sequences disclose potential for intra-genomic dispersal of satellite DNA repeats and suggest a complex network with transposable elements

Fig. 3

Schematic presentation of (a) top 10 (T_Cg1-10) and (b) random 10 (R_Cg1-10) fragments selected from C. gigas genome assembly. Tandemly repeated Cg170 monomers (orange arrows) are flanked with up to 500 bp long sequences (black lines). The monomer sequence frame is presented according to the BIV160 consensus [34], arrowheads showing orientation. Colored rectangles above genomic fragments represent regions of similarity with TEs (for details see Additional file 1: Table S1d). Waved rectangle ends indicate truncated sequences. Scale indicates fragment length in base pairs
